Steel is one of the most essential materials used across industries for its unmatched strength, durability, and versatility. From construction to automotive, and from household appliances to heavy machinery, steel products form the backbone of modern infrastructure and manufacturing. Its ability to withstand high pressure, corrosion, and extreme weather conditions makes it an ideal choice for long-lasting performance.
Steel products are available in various forms such as sheets, rods, bars, coils, pipes, and structural sections. In the construction industry, steel is widely used for building frames, bridges, and reinforcement bars due to its high tensile strength. The automobile industry relies on lightweight yet strong steel to enhance safety and fuel efficiency. Stainless steel, known for its corrosion resistance, is commonly used in kitchenware, medical instruments, and chemical processing equipment.
Moreover, steel is 100% recyclable, making it an environmentally sustainable material. Its reusability reduces waste and energy consumption, supporting eco-friendly industrial practices.
